Laissez Faire meaning


Laissez faire is a French term that translates to "let do" or "let it be." It is a concept that refers to a hands-off approach to economic and political matters, where the government or authority does not interfere with the free market or individual actions. The laissez-faire approach is often associated with classical liberalism and libertarianism, where individuals are free to pursue their own interests without government intervention. If you are looking to use the term "laissez faire" in a sentence, there are a few tips to keep in mind. Here are some examples:


1. Use it in the context of economics: Laissez faire is often used to describe an economic system where the government does not regulate or control the market.

For example, you could say, "The laissez-faire approach to economics is based on the idea that the market will regulate itself."


2. Use it in the context of politics: Laissez faire can also be used to describe a political system where the government does not interfere with individual rights and freedoms.

For example, you could say, "The libertarian party advocates for a laissez-faire approach to politics, where individuals are free to make their own choices."


3. Use it to describe a person's attitude: Laissez faire can also be used to describe a person's attitude towards life or work.

For example, you could say, "John has a laissez-faire attitude towards his job, which can sometimes lead to him being unproductive."


4. Use it to describe a situation: Laissez faire can also be used to describe a situation where there is a lack of control or regulation.

For example, you could say, "The company's laissez-faire approach to safety regulations led to several accidents."
